Organizations have invested heavily in securing Microsoft 365 identities, email, and cloud access. Those controls matter, but many compromises still begin at the Windows endpoint (think "Windows laptop").
The laptop is where phishing links are clicked, malware executes, browser sessions are established, and authentication tokens are stored. Once a device is compromised, attackers often gain access to the same Microsoft 365 resources as the user sitting behind the keyboard (refer to https://www.forgenorthadvisory.com/post/the-dashboard-still-shows-mfa-enabled-the-box-is-still-checked-and-the-gap-is-still-there).

This becomes especially important in environments built around cloud-first access. Email, SharePoint, Teams, OneDrive, VPN alternatives, and line-of-business applications are all accessible from the endpoint. The device effectively becomes part of the security boundary.
In many environments, common weaknesses still include:
Local administrator access
Inconsistent patching
Weak application controls
Devices operating outside centralized management
Limited visibility into endpoint activity
Incomplete Defender or EDR configuration
Weak browser and credential protections
Attackers understand this. Modern compromises frequently focus on credential theft, session hijacking, token theft, and persistence on the endpoint itself. Administrative access is often unnecessary in the early stages of compromise if a valid user session already exists.
Windows 11 includes meaningful security improvements compared to earlier generations:
TPM 2.0
Virtualization-based security
Credential Guard
Secure Boot
Enhanced phishing protection
Improved isolation of credentials and processes
Those protections provide value when they are properly configured, enforced, and monitored.
Endpoint security also extends beyond the operating system itself. Device compliance, centralized management, Defender for Endpoint, BitLocker, Attack Surface Reduction rules, application control, and Conditional Access policies all contribute to reducing risk exposure.
Visibility matters as much as prevention. Security teams cannot mitigate risks they do not know exist; in fact, most compromises are discovered long after the fact.

Organizations should be able to answer basic operational questions:
Which devices are unmanaged?
Which devices are missing critical updates?
Which users retain local administrator rights?
Which endpoints are generating high-risk alerts?
Which devices are accessing Microsoft 365 resources without meeting compliance requirements?
In Microsoft 365 environments, endpoint compromise often becomes identity compromise.
A Microsoft 365 environment is only as secure as the devices accessing it.
